From b520d58d00b7ed6c5cc9bc97c62f07e09f4f49ad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001
From: Samy Al Bahra <sbahra@backtrace.io>
Date: Tue, 29 Oct 2019 17:30:09 -0400
Subject: [PATCH] regressions/common: rename gettid wrapper to common_gettid.
glibc-2.30 added a wrapper to gettid (https://lwn.net/Articles/795127/).
gettid will clash with the glibc-provided symbol. Remove the
macro and instead move to a dedicated namespace.
We go this route to avoid introducing unnecessary complexity to
build.
Fixes #147
